BRSL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

246 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Brightstar Lottery PLC (BRSL)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$2.11B — down 22% from $2.7B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 56 funds closed out of BRSL and 51 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 82 trimmed existing stakes and 68 added.

The largest buyer was Lazard Asset Management, adding an estimated $84.2M. The largest seller was TPG GP A, cutting an estimated $68.3M.
